6.  Oregon Senate Passes Crucial Transportation Package
Today the Oregon Senate passed House Bill 2278, "legislation that builds on non-highway transportation efforts around the state to expand connections with rural and urban communities and combat transportation isolation in rural areas."  Follow this link for the entire Press Release

8.  Surface Transportation Board - July 18th Public Hearing
The STB has scheduled a Public Hearing in Kansas City, Missouri on July 18th, to discuss "issues related to the efficiency and reliability of railroad transportation of resources critical to the Nation's energy supply, including coal, ethanol and biofuels."  Follow this link for the entire Press Release.
